The Famous Breakfast Lasagna Gf Recipe
Egg casserole layered with sliced tomatoes, fresh spinach, basil, sun-dried tomatoes, mushrooms, turkey sausage & ricotta cheese. Topped with melted cheddar, house-made béchamel sauce & your choice of potatoes.

Method
Lasagna Preparation
- 1
Prepare the Egg Mixture
In a large bowl, beat the eggs until well combined. Set aside.
- 2
Cook the Turkey Sausage
In a skillet over medium heat, cook the turkey sausage until brown and crumbled. Remove from heat and set aside.
- 3
Prepare the Veggies
Slice the tomatoes, mushrooms, and sun-dried tomatoes. Wash and dry the spinach and basil.
Béchamel Sauce Preparation
- 4
- 5
Add Milk and Season
Gradually whisk in the milk until smooth. Cook until the sauce thickens, about 5-7 minutes. Stir in nutmeg, salt, and black pepper. Remove from heat.
Assembly and Baking
- 6
Layer the Ingredients
In a greased baking dish, layer half of the egg mixture, followed by layers of sliced tomatoes, spinach, basil, sun-dried tomatoes, mushrooms, turkey sausage, and ricotta cheese.
- 7
Repeat Layers
Add another layer of the remaining egg mixture and repeat the layering process with the remaining ingredients.
- 8
Top with Béchamel and Cheddar
Pour the béchamel sauce over the top layer and sprinkle with shredded cheddar cheese.
- 9
Bake the Lasagna
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C). Bake the lasagna for 45-55 minutes or until set and golden on top.
